WebOct 24, 2011 · Biofeedback is a technique, not a stand alone treatment, which is one component of a behavioral training program to facilitate acquisition of pelvic floor … WebOct 17, 2012 · The EMG electrode placement will be discussed in detail under this section. In most cases, two detecting surfaces (or EMG electrodes) are placed on the skin in bipolar configuration [ 14 , 15 ]. In order to acquire the best possible signal, the EMG electrode should be placed at a proper location and its orientation across the muscle is important.
